Chevy is pleased to announce that the day you've been waiting for has arrived – you can submit an order for a 2010 Chevy Camaro (scheduled to be available spring 2009) starting Monday, October 13, 2008.(1)
Chevy dealers across the country will be able to submit customers' orders for the new 2010 Chevy Camaro Coupe, with its outstanding performance and efficiency, sleek styling and unexpected array of features, including:
- Price starting at $22,995(2)
- Choice of six-speed transmissions: manual or TAPshift automatic
- Projected 300 hp DOHC V6 engine that gets an estimated 27 MPG hwy with automatic transmission(3)
- Projected 400 hp V8 engine with automatic transmission and Active Fuel Management for added fuel savings
- Projected 422 hp V8 engine with manual transmission
- 4.5-link independent rear suspension
- Six air bags(4)
- Bluetooth® wireless technology available for select compatible phones(5)
- USB connectivity available on select models
- Standard one-year OnStar Safe & Sound plan(6)
